public inbox for linux-scsi@vger.kernel.org
 help / color / mirror / Atom feed
From: Jamie Lenehan <lenehan@twibble.org>
To: Andrew Schulman <andrex@alumni.utexas.net>
Cc: linux-scsi@vger.kernel.org, dc395x@twibble.org
Subject: Re: dc395x: CD writer causes endless "sg_to_virt failed" loop
Date: Sun, 28 Mar 2004 02:10:34 +1000	[thread overview]
Message-ID: <20040327161034.GA9963@twibble.org> (raw)
In-Reply-To: <c444p3$b3v$1@sea.gmane.org>

On Sat, Mar 27, 2004 at 09:57:39AM -0500, Andrew Schulman wrote:
> I have a Tekram DC395UW card, running in Debian with kernel 2.6.3 and the
> dc395x driver from the kernel source.  Attached to the card are a Seagate
[...]
> by, for example, trying to mount or burn a CD-- my console and syslog
> begin to fill up with "dc395x: sg_to_virt failed!" messages-- several

Yeah, this has been reported a few months back for the original
driver in 2.4. I *think* I found and fixed what would have caused
this problem in the latest version included in 2.6 but since no one
has ever seen this issue in 2.6 it's been difficult to be certain.

[...]
> I'm frustrated by this problem because the drive worked fine with earlier
> kernels.  It definitely worked fine with 2.6.0-test4 and -test9.  I don't

There has been no changes to the in kernel dc395x driver between
2.6.0-test4 and 2.6.3.

> want to go back to an earlier kernel, because of other security and
> hardware issues.  My 2.6.3 kernel works perfectly, except that now my CD
> writer is broken.
> 
> Any help would be much appreciated.  I'm willing to try any patches or
> diagnostics.

First thing to try would be to upgrade to 2.6.5-rc1 (or newer) and
see if that works any better.

If it still has issues then you should edit drivers/scsi/dc395x.c and
uncomment the first "#define DEBUG_MASK" line, rebuild the dc395x
module and then reload the module. You should then gets lots of
debugging output in one of your log file which you can then gzip or
bzip2 and then send directly to me.

-- 
 Jamie Lenehan <lenehan@twibble.org>

  reply	other threads:[~2004-03-27 16:10 UTC|newest]

Thread overview: 8+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2004-03-27 14:57 dc395x: CD writer causes endless "sg_to_virt failed" loop Andrew Schulman
2004-03-27 16:10 ` Jamie Lenehan [this message]
2004-03-29  4:03   ` Andrew Schulman
2004-03-30  3:51     ` Jamie Lenehan
2004-03-31  8:29       ` Andrew Schulman
     [not found]   ` <200403271759.08361.andrex@alumni.utexas.net>
2004-04-05  5:20     ` Andrew Schulman
2004-04-06 14:01       ` Jamie Lenehan
2004-04-06 16:06         ` Andrew Schulman

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20040327161034.GA9963@twibble.org \
    --to=lenehan@twibble.org \
    --cc=andrex@alumni.utexas.net \
    --cc=dc395x@twibble.org \
    --cc=linux-scsi@vger.kernel.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ox